When I am idling and try to turn my wheel the steering wheel shakes and jerks back and forth I hear a squicking noise outside the car while im trying to turn my wheel I would have to use two hands to turn it and it feels like the power steering dont work. This only happens when my car is not moving. When I drive the car it runs fine no shaking or noise and it turns smoothly.

Has anyone had this problem or know what this is?

any help or suggestion would be great.

The belt could have something to do with the steering? What I also notice when I was leaving the house this morning when I turned my wheel the battery light turned on and when I stop turning it turned back off any reason for that? ohh I got 104,000+miles if that helps.

If the belt has never been replaced, then it is probably time for a new one.

 

The power steering pump and alternator run off the same belt, so if it isn't tensioned correctly, it is slipping or has too much play, and causing your problems.
